
Springer Nature Experiments

What is it? Springer Nature Experiments is database of reproducible laboratory protocols in the biomedical and life sciences. Compiling protocols from the book series Methods in Molecular Biology and other sources, It offers researchers access to nearly thirty years of tested, trusted, step-by-step protocols for immediate use in the lab.
Why use it? To find reliable protocols for use in a lab environment
